matlab小程序 Matlab小程序设计

小编 2023-12-25 57

Matlab小程序及Matlab小程序设计

Matlab是一种强大的数值计算和科学编程语言,广泛应用于工程、科学和金融领域。通过编写小程序,可以利用Matlab的功能来解决各种问题,从简单的数据处理到复杂的算法实现。

Matlab小程序的设计过程

matlab小程序 Matlab小程序设计

设计一个Matlab小程序可以分为以下几个步骤:

1. 确定问题:首先要明确需要解决的问题或目标。这可以是一个数值计算问题、数据分析问题、图形绘制等。

2. 收集数据:如果需要使用数据来解决问题,需要收集和准备所需的数据。可以从文件中读取数据,或者通过Matlab的内置函数生成数据。

3. 程序设计:根据问题的要求和目标,设计一个合适的算法或方法来解决问题。这可以涉及到数值计算、数据分析、图形绘制等方面的知识。

4. 编写代码:使用Matlab的编程语言,将算法或方法转化为可执行的代码。在编写代码时,需要考虑代码的可读性、可维护性和效率。

5. 调试和测试:编写完代码后,需要对程序进行调试和测试,确保程序能够正确地解决问题,并处理各种边界情况。

6. 优化和改进:如果程序在运行过程中遇到性能问题或其他方面的不足,可以进行优化和改进。这可能涉及到算法的改进、代码的重构等。

7. 文档和发布:最后,为了方便他人使用和理解程序,应该编写文档来描述程序的功能、输入输出、使用方法等。如果需要,可以将程序打包发布,以便他人使用。

Matlab小程序的应用领域

Matlab小程序可以在各个领域中得到应用,以下是一些常见的应用领域:

1. 工程学:Matlab可以用于各种工程问题的数值计算和仿真,如电气工程、机械工程等。

2. 科学研究:Matlab可以用于科学研究中的数据分析、图像处理、信号处理等。

3. 金融领域:Matlab在金融领域中得到广泛应用,可以用于投资组合优化、风险管理、金融模型等。

4. 数据分析:Matlab提供了丰富的数据分析工具和函数,可以用于数据的清洗、转换、分析和可视化。

5. 图像处理:Matlab提供了强大的图像处理工具箱,可以用于图像的滤波、增强、分割等。

6. 机器学习和人工智能:Matlab提供了丰富的机器学习和人工智能工具箱,可以用于模式识别、分类、聚类等。

Matlab小程序设计是利用Matlab语言和功能解决各种问题的过程。通过明确问题、收集数据、设计算法、编写代码、调试测试、优化改进和编写文档等步骤,可以设计出高效、可靠的Matlab小程序。Matlab小程序广泛应用于工程、科学、金融等领域,可以用于数值计算、数据分析、图形绘制等多种任务。

The End
微信